Quick Overview

As anyone who has had their WebOS device replaced at least once knows, the Backup app does not backup all the personal data from your device to the Palm Profile. In fact, anything that is not explicitly a part of the Palm Profile is most likely not backed up.

The Palm Profile Backup/Restore covers the following:

  • Account Information for Contacts, Email, Calendar, and Messaging
  • Calendar
  • Email
  • Memos
  • Tasks
  • List of Installed Applications

The Palm Profile Backup/Restore does not cover the following:

  • Messaging History and Text Messages
  • Calendar View Options
  • Application Settings and Data
  • Associated Wifi Access Points
  • Background Image
  • Synergy Links
  • Flash Drive Contents (naturally)

Here is a list of files and folders that contain important personal data. Restore all files within a folder at once, and reboot the device for the changes to take effect. Be sure to stop LunaSysMgr when specified.

  • PalmDatabase.db3 File is located at /var/luna/data/dbdata. This file contains all text messages sent and received and all IM chats. It also seems to contain Synergy Link information. LunaSysMgr must be stopped before this database is restored, and the device must be rebooted before the data will re-appear.
  • Application data is located in /var/palm/data. This entire folder must be restored and the device must be rebooted before the data will re-appear in your favorite applications. This may not apply to Preware applications.
  • Wifi system preferences are located in /var/preferences/com.palm.wifi. This folder also contains preferences for other hardware devices.
  • IM buddy icons are located in /var/luna/data/im-avatars.
  • Facebook and LinkedIn pictures are located at /var/luna/files.
  • Sprint Navigation data is located in /var/telenav.
